If the liquidation process does not take long, the firm will try to settle with the partners in one payment ... For a one-payment liquidation, there are two rules to observe: 1. Before any partner is entitled to any payments, all creditors must be paid in full. 2. Before any cash is distributed to any partner, the entire actual loss or gain from the disposal of assets must be distributed to the partner's account ...
